“…The stomatal characteristics were observed on the surface of the lower epidermis of the leaves which were smeared with a transparent nail polish then taped to the tape. The results of patches placed on glass preparations were observed using an Optilab microscope with magnification of 40 and 100 for the width of stomata pore aperture and the stomata density, respectively (Olympus Inc, Japan); (3) Transpiration was calculated by the method of Adewumi et al (2020). The duration of transpiration was measured using 2 cm x 2 cm the cobalt chloride paper placed under the surface of the lower epidermis of the leaf clamped with transparent mica.…”
